The effect of hinokitiol agaist three plant pathogenic fungi and toxicity of hinokitiol to cucumber
View through CrossRef
Abstract
In the present study, the effect of hinokitiol agaist Sclerotinia sclerotiorum, Rhizoctonia solani, and Botrytis cinerea and toxicity of hinokitiol to cucumber were determined. Overall, hinokitiol showed the promising antifungal activity against S. sclerotiorum both in vitroand in vivo. The results showed that hinokitiol inhibited cucumber seed germination and leaves photosynthesis, and had no obvious effect on the normal growth of seedlings. We also found that after the root treatment of hinokitiol at 50 µg/mL, cucumber seedlings wilted. Thestudy investigated hinokitiol had moderateantimicrobial activity and its preventive effect is significant. Hinokitiol is a promising spray fungicide candidate for stems and leaves rather than seed and root treatments.
